What Is The Role Of Super Keyword In Java . The 'super' keyword allows referencing the parent class or superclass of a subclass in java. In java, super keyword is used to access methods of the parent class while this is used to access methods of the current class. Whenever you create the instance of subclass, an instance of parent class is created. The super keyword refers to superclass (parent) objects. Let’s explore the applications of the core.
